码迷,mamicode.com
首页 > 其他好文 > 详细

easyui-textbox禁用时,增加样式

时间:2015-02-12 22:57:57      阅读:401      评论:0      收藏:0      [点我收藏+]

标签:

概述

easyui的表单的textbox本身是有disabled参数的,但是开启禁用时textbox的样式是没有变化的,导致在禁用时候,用户不能明显的分辨是否禁用该项,因此扩展一下,在禁用textbox时,增加textbox的样式,便于用户区分。

此项不能通过扩展实现,因此只能更改源码。

实现

在eaysui.js的页面中找到如下代码:

1.

tb.find(".textbox-text,.textbox-value").attr("disabled", "disabled");

更改为:

  tb.find(".textbox-text,.textbox-value").attr("disabled", "disabled").addClass(‘textbox-disabled‘);

2.

tb.find(".textbox-text,.textbox-value").removeAttr("disabled")

更改为:

tb.find(".textbox-text,.textbox-value").removeAttr("disabled").removeClass(‘textbox-disabled‘);

通过更改textbox的禁用时的样式,在依赖textbox的combo、combobox、numbobox、datebox、datetimebox等控件均继承了该更改,实现了添加其禁用表单的样式

easyui-textbox禁用时,增加样式

标签:

原文地址:http://my.oschina.net/xqx/blog/378240

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!